DISCOVERY ENERGY LLC Staff Engineer, Materials (Supply Chain) in SHEBOYGAN, Wisconsin

JOB REQUIREMENTS: Manage activities related to strategic or tactical purchasing, material requirements planning, controlling inventory, warehousing, or receiving. Define performance metrics for measurement, comparison, or evaluation of supply chain factors, such as product cost or quality. Implement new or improved supply chain processes to improve efficiency or performance. Develop procedures for coordination of supply chain management with other functional areas, such as sales, marketing, finance, production, or quality assurance. Confer with supply chain planners to forecast demand or create supply plans that ensure availability of materials or products. Monitor suppliers\' activities to assess performance in meeting quality or delivery requirements. Analyze information about supplier performance or procurement program success. Design or implement supply chains that support business strategies adapted to changing market conditions, new business opportunities, or cost reduction strategies. Meet with suppliers to discuss performance metrics, to provide performance feedback, or to discuss production forecasts or changes. Monitor forecasts and quotas to identify changes and predict effects on supply chain activities. Participate in the coordination of engineering changes, product line extensions, or new product launches to ensure orderly and timely transitions in material or production flow. Design or implement plant warehousing strategies for production materials or finished products. Review or update supply chain practices in accordance with new or changing environmental policies, standards, regulations, or laws. Design or implement supply chains that support environmental policies. Forecast material costs or develop standard cost lists. Document physical supply chain processes, such as workflows, cycle times, position responsibilities, or system flows. ***** OTHER EXPERIENCE AND QUALIFICATIONS: Prepare detail project plans, including statements of technical objectives and approaches, task breakdowns, schedules, project cost estimates and product cost analyses, submit for approval.
